如何利用Evcombo for Silverlight 快速搭建订单系统

发布时间 : 2012-01-16 23:29:52.000|阅读 687 次

概述:EVCombo for Silverlight套包是创建Silverlight程序所需的经典控件组合,涵盖了用户界面,图表,报表功能。通过使用该套包能帮助我们创建功能丰富且视觉效果绚丽的用户界面,并结合强大的图表报表功能,让你的Web页面熠熠生辉。下面我们就了解一下如何使用该套包快速搭建一个订单系统。

  EVCombo for Silverlight套包是创建Silverlight程序所需的经典控件组合,涵盖了用户界面图表报表功能。通过使用该套包能帮助我们创建功能丰富且视觉效果绚丽的用户界面,并结合强大的图表报表功能,让你的Web页面熠熠生辉。下面我们就了解一下如何使用该套包快速搭建一个订单系统。 >>>点击查看订单系统Demo演示

  1、搭建界面框架

  WebUI Studio为我们提供了多种的项目模板,在创建项目时可以根据项目的需求选择所需的项目模板,帮助我们快速搭建基本界面框架,包括界面的布局、页面的样式及模板、页面的跳转等。我们只需要在项目里面添加所需的页面即可。

  2、数据呈现与编辑

  WebUI Studio提供了丰富的界面控件,包括用于数据呈现的Grid以及用于数据编辑的各种编辑器。我们只需将所需的控件从工具箱中拖拽到相应的界面即可。比如我们要实现订单数据的呈现,我们只需在页面中UXGridView控件,并对其添加所要显示的列并设置Binding属性实现数据的绑定,如下图所示:

  而Grid的数据绑定可通过其ItemsSource属性实现。

  3、图表的创建

  Visifire是一款强大的图表控件,支持多种图表类型。如果我们想要在页面中添加图表,只需在前台页面中添加如下代码即可:

接下来通过DataSeries创建所需的图表序列,添加所需的序列点,并将其添加到图表的序列集合中。

具体实现可参考以下代码:

  4、报表的创建与显示

  Stimulsoft Reports.Silverlight是一个基于Silverlight平台的报表创建工具,它提供了一个强大的报表设计器,我们可通过报表设计器设置我们所需的报表。

  报表设计完成后,将其保存为.mrt后缀名的报表文件,如Report.mrt,将其包含在项目中,并将其生成操作属性设置为“嵌入的资源“。 在网页中实现报表的显示,需使用StiSLViewerControl控件,该控件可直接从工具箱中拖拽到页面中。

  然后在后台代码中加载我们创建好的报表,并使其在StiSLViewerControl中显示。代码如下:

  这样我们就完成了整个订单系统的创建。

 


(慧都控件网版权所有,转载请注明出处,否则追究法律责任)
在线
客服
微信
QQ 电话
023-68661681
返回
顶部